Recipe of Tapatío jericallas

Recipe of Tapatío jericallas

Jericallas are an emblematic dessert from Guadalajara, Mexico, resembling custard but distinguished by its golden surface and creamy texture. This delicious dessert originated in 19th-century convents and combines simple ingredients such as milk, eggs, vanilla, and cinnamon, coming together to offer a subtly spiced flavor. Although its preparation is easy, each bite tells a story rich in tradition and artisanal charm. Recipe Summary

Preparation 30 min
Cooking 50 min
Servings 6
Difficulty Easy
Category Desserts

Ingredients

  • 1 liter of whole milk
  • 1 cinnamon stick
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• 6 eggs
  • 150 grams of sugar (¾ cup)
  • 1 pinch of salt

Join me and let's see how to make Tapatío jericallas

Instructions:

    Step 1
  • To begin, infuse the milk. In a pot, heat the milk along with the cinnamon stick and vanilla; bring it to medium heat until it starts to steam, without letting it boil. Then, remove it from the heat and let it rest for 10 minutes.
  • Step 2
  • Next, prepare the egg mixture. In a large bowl, whisk the eggs with the sugar and a pinch of salt until fully combined; it’s not necessary to froth them.
  • Step 3
  • Remove the cinnamon stick from the milk and gradually add the warm milk to the egg mixture. Pour the milk in a steady stream while whisking, to prevent the eggs from cooking and to achieve the ideal texture of traditional jericallas.
  • Step 4
  • When the ingredients are combined, pour the mixture into individual oven-safe molds or custard cups. Be careful not to fill them to the brim to avoid spills.
  • Step 5
  • Then, place the molds in a tray with hot water and bake in a preheated oven at 180 °C (350 °F) for 40 to 50 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ean.
  • Step 6
  • If you desire a more intense golden layer, in the last few minutes of baking, increase the temperature or use a broiler. Then, remove from the oven and let the jericallas cool to room temperature before refrigerating. Chill for about 2 hours for better texture and flavor.
